Switch to VoIP - Top 5 Reasons Why

June 8th, 2007

1) Lower Cost Phone Service
By dropping traditional phone service and switching to VoIP, consumers typically save a significant amount of money on their monthly phone service. According to a recent survey by Consumer Reports, people who have purchased VoIP service are reportedly saving around $50 each month on their phone bill.

2) Long Distance and International Calling is now Affordable
VoIP service providers now include unlimited local and long-distance calls to the United States and Canada on most of their plans. starting at $8 a month. International VoIP calls typically cost just a few cents per minute. You can now get international unlimited plans with most carriers if you make most of your calls to a specific country.
